- The_Phillipian abstract "The Phillipian is Phillips Academy's entirely uncensored and student-run weekly newspaper. The Phillipian was first printed on July 28, 1857, making it the oldest preparatory newspaper in the country, but the paper was not printed regularly until October 19, 1878. It is now in its 138th year of continuous publication.Despite reporting on campus-related topics, The Phillipian is regarded as financially and editorially independent from Phillips Academy.The Phillipian is 12–16 pages long and consists of five regular sections: News, Commentary, Sports, Arts and Features. In 2013, The Phillipian introduced a new section, Cross Campus, that covers news happening beyond campus bounds. A majority of the reporting for Cross Campus is provided by journalism students at Lawrence High School in Lawrence, Massachusetts.In 2015, The Phillipian discontinued on-campus paid subscriptions and offered the paper to students and faculty free of charge. Cross Campus was also discontinued.".
